My guess and my hope are that it is something minor and by the time you read this you have been on your way and returned. Since the battery is relatively new - I'd get that charger crancking and check for loose connections that may have occurred during the bat. change. Be sure that you didn't bump the kill switch. Think of any cause that may have led to bat. drain - hot wired accessory left on, ingnition left on - stuff like that. If not any of the simple stuff - Check charging system, test battery, ect. Maybe even jump start it one time and see what happens. Then scream, cry, & swear... Good luck

Quote:
it took a full charge and load meter indicated everything is all right with the new battery, as well. really don't know what to make of the whole ordeal other than it was a waste of my morning and i finally decided to let ya'll see the conversion(blasphemous or not )
Mert, Don't give up on the new battery yet - But I had a similar situation when my battery went last year. It would take a full charge and would show good volyage across the terminals, but there was a short in the battery. The indication was that the battery was hot - or warmer - on one section when feeling the outside of the battery. So, give it a good long charge, hook it back up and see if it gets hot when you try to start it.
